Strollers for Newborns

If you're expecting a child strollers are among the most essential pieces of gear that every parent must have. These baby carriers with wheels (also called buggies or prams) allow you to take your infant out for a stroll, get some fresh air, and bond with them outside.

But before you can start using a stroller within the traditional sense, your newborn must have full neck and head control. Once they do you'll need to select the stroller with a wide recline or bassinet--or opt for an infant travel system. These are compatible with an infant car seat to make it simple to transfer a sleepy newborn from their car to their stroller and back again without waking them.

The best strollers for newborns come with plenty of storage space, a large canopy and a flat recline to accommodate your little one's back. They're lightweight and easy to push. You should think about the location you'll use your stroller, too like if you live near a bumpy sidewalk or if you frequently go for jogging with your child.

Full-size strollers feature the classic style that people think of when they think of strollers. They offer plenty of space, bigger canopies, and more flexible tires. Some are equipped with a bassinet that lets babies nap in a more comfortable environment. These types of strollers are perfect for double pram Pushchair [http://watchfuleyesolutions.Com/] daily strolls, and a lot of them will last your baby well into toddlerhood if you add a child seat or convert it into a double stroller later on down the line. They are ideal for families who depend on rideshares, public transportation or switch caregivers often. A lot of these strollers include frames for car seats or an adapter, making them a fantastic option for families that plan to use a carseat.

Strollers for Two

A double stroller is ideal for twins or children who are of similar age. The strollers come with two seats that are typically placed side-by-side. This allows parents to be able to keep an eye on their children at all times. There are a number of ways to set them up to meet different needs, including facing either way or backwards. These strollers tend to be larger and could require a tighter squeeze in certain places like store aisles or at home.

The UPPAbaby V2 Double and Evenflo Pivot Xpand are our top-scoring strollers for dual-seats. Both can be used with two infant car seat carriers or modified toddler seats which act as bassinets. Both strollers feature reversible belts that can be removed for quick baby removal. They are also easy to fold. This is useful in the event that you have to transport them into and out of a car or to public transport.

You might also consider a stroller that sits and stands, which has an elevated seat or platform for an older child positioned behind the front seat. This kind of stroller is great for families with children who are younger, as it can aid in preventing sibling fights over who gets to ride in the back. This type of stroller is heavier and bigger and isn't able to fold as compactly as other options.

If you're planning to buy a dual-seat stroller, be sure to review the instructions of the manufacturer to ensure that it is suitable for your family's needs. If you're looking for something a little more compact look into the light strollers (also called umbrella strollers) that are ideal for short trips and commutes. These have a compact folded form, and typically weigh less than 17 pounds, and are simple to maneuver in tight spaces. These strollers tend to be less sophisticated than full-size models, lacking features such as car seat adapters and undercarriage storage. They can also tip over if your baby leans forward, Double Stroller so choose one with five-point harnesses to keep your wiggly explorer safe.
